For the second consecutive year, My Father Cigars will release an exclusive cigar to the Tobacconists Association of America (TAA). This time the cigar will be a toro-sized special version of their La Antiguedad line. The big difference is the La Antiguedad TAA Exclusive 2015 Toro will feature a Ecuadorian Habano Rosado wrapper as opposed to the Ecuadorian Habano Oscuro wrapper normally featured on the regular production line

The La Antiguedad TAA Exclusive 2015 Toro will be a 6 x 50 box-pressed cigar.  It follows up the My Father TAA Exclusive 2014 which was a box-pressed Toro based off the regular production My Father line.  This is the third TAA cigar by My Father Cigars overall as back in 2011, the Jaime Garcia Reserva Especial TAA Edition a box-pressed torpedo based off the regular production Jaime Garcia line was released.

At a glance, here is a look at the La Antiguedad TAA Exclusive 2015 Toro:

Blend Profile

Wrapper: Habano Ecuador Rosado Rosado
Binder: Nicaraguan (Double binder – Corojo and Criollo)
Filler: Nicaraguan
Country of Origin: Nicaragua (My Father Cigars SA)

Vitolas Available

The La Antiguedad TAA Exclusive 2015 will be available in one size – a 6 x 50 box-pressed toro. The cigars will be packaged twenty per box.
